命令开头的反斜杠

命令开头的反斜杠

安装 RVM手册中我看到很多以‘\’开头的行:

使用 ruby​​ 安装 RVM:

$ \curl -L https://get.rvm.io | bash -s stable --ruby

我以为这只是拼写错误但他们重复了很多次。

那么原因何在?

答案1

没有错误,这只是一个避免使用的小技巧curl shell 别名如果存在的话。

这也有效:

'curl' (...)
"curl" (...)
/usr/bin/curl (...)
command curl (...)
command -p curl (...)

答案2

以斜杠开头的命令会暂时禁用该命令的任何别名。

Bash Shell 暂时禁用别名

相关内容